THE PIGEON PEA REVOLUTION: MAKUENI-KILIFI & STEPHEN MUTIE'S EFFORTS IN ADDRESSING FOOD SECURITY.
In the final part of our farming series in Madunguni village, Malindi Sub County, we meet Stephen Muoki Mutie, a passionate farmer originally from Makueni County who discovered the great farming potential of Madunguni. Drawn by the fertile soils and reliable water supply from River Sabaki, Stephen made the bold decision to start farming in the area — and the results have been impressive. After several successful farming seasons, Stephen is now piloting a new venture in the region: pigeon pea farming. Bringing the crop from his home county of Makueni, he has planted over 1,000 pigeon pea plants, hoping to introduce and expand this resilient and profitable crop in Madunguni. Pigeon peas are known for their drought tolerance, strong market demand, and soil fertility benefits, making them an attractive option for farmers in Kenya’s coastal and semi-arid regions. In this episode, Stephen takes us through: Why he moved from Makueni to Madunguni to farm How River Sabaki supports farming in the region Why he believes pigeon peas could become a major crop in Madunguni His journey, challenges, and hopes for the future His story is a powerful example of innovation, resilience, and the growing opportunities in Kenya’s agriculture sector.
